Role Purpose Statement

The Senior Regional Food Safety Manager serves as the primary Food Safety Business Partner for assigned operational locations within the region. The position is responsible for evaluating the effectiveness of food safety programs through audits, compliance assessments, risk evaluations, coaching, and performance monitoring.


Working closely with Regional Operations Vice Presidents, General Managers, and site leadership teams, this role drives accountability, strengthens food safety culture, and supports sustainable compliance improvements across the region.


The position functions as an independent compliance and risk management partner to Operations. While providing coaching, guidance, verification, and escalation support, responsibility for the execution and sustainability of food safety programs remains with site operational leadership.


Travel Requirements

Up to 75% travel to operational locations throughout the assigned region.


Main Accountabilities

Food Safety Compliance & Risk Management

  • Conduct food safety assessments and audits to ensure compliance with company, customer, regulatory, and certification standards.
  • Evaluate Food Safety Management Systems, HACCP, preventive controls, sanitation, allergen programs, and supplier controls.
  • Identify risks, compliance gaps, recurring issues, and audit readiness; escalate significant concerns as needed.
  • Support incident investigations, risk assessments, and crisis management efforts.

Business Partnership & Operational Support

  • Serve as the primary food safety partner for assigned locations.
  • Collaborate with operational leaders to address risks, improve compliance, and strengthen accountability.
  • Provide technical guidance and practical solutions to support operational performance.

Corrective Actions & Continuous Improvement

  • Review audit findings and support effective corrective action planning.
  • Facilitate root cause analysis and verify sustainable corrective actions.
  • Monitor trends, recurring findings, and improvement opportunities across the region.

Performance Reporting & Food Safety Culture

  • Track compliance metrics and analyze data from audits, inspections, testing, and complaints.
  • Develop reports and scorecards for regional and corporate leadership.
  • Promote food safety ownership, preventive thinking, and continuous improvement initiatives.

Training & Capability Building

  • Coach and mentor food safety personnel and operational leaders.
  • Support implementation of corporate food safety programs.
  • Identify development needs and share best practices across locations.
